Calculate Mean Times Between Events

Analytics • Reliability • Timing

Calculate Mean Times Between Events

Use this premium calculator to estimate the average time separating recurring events, incidents, arrivals, failures, or transactions. Enter either the total observation time and number of events, or paste a list of actual intervals to compute the mean time between events, event rate, total duration, and interval distribution.

Primary Formula
MTBE = Total Time ÷ Events
Useful For
Ops, QA, reliability, queues
Rate Relationship
Event Rate = 1 ÷ Mean Interval
Best Practice
Use clean, consistent units

Mean Time Between Events Calculator

Choose a calculation method and get instant results with an interactive chart.

Example: 240 minutes and 12 events gives a mean time between events of 20 minutes.

Results

Your computed average interval, event frequency, and distribution summary appear here.

Mean Time Between Events
20.00 minutes
Event Rate
0.05 per minute
Total Time
240.00 minutes
Based on the current inputs, events occur on average every 20.00 minutes.
Events Counted 12
Median Interval 20.00 minutes
Shortest Interval 20.00 minutes
Longest Interval 20.00 minutes

Tip: Use the intervals mode when you want a more realistic average from actual gap data instead of a simple total-time estimate.

How to Calculate Mean Times Between Events Accurately

If you need to calculate mean times between events, you are usually trying to understand how often something happens over time. That “something” could be a machine failure, a customer arrival, a system alert, a support ticket, a website conversion, a traffic incident, a quality defect, or even a biological observation in a research setting. The core objective is simple: determine the average time gap between one event and the next.

The mean time between events is one of the most practical timing metrics in analytics because it translates raw counts and timestamps into an intuitive operational measure. Instead of saying “12 incidents occurred in 240 minutes,” you can say “incidents happen every 20 minutes on average.” That phrasing is easier to communicate to decision-makers, easier to compare across periods, and more actionable for planning staffing, maintenance, inventory, reliability, and response capacity.

In its simplest form, the formula is straightforward: divide the total observation time by the number of events. If you monitored a process for 8 hours and logged 16 events, then the mean time between events is 0.5 hours, or 30 minutes. When you have the actual intervals between each event, you can instead average those intervals directly. Both methods can produce useful results, but they answer slightly different operational questions depending on data quality and context.

The Basic Formula for Mean Time Between Events

The standard equation is:

  • Mean Time Between Events = Total Time Observed ÷ Number of Events
  • Event Rate = Number of Events ÷ Total Time
  • Event Rate = 1 ÷ Mean Time Between Events when units are consistent

This relationship matters because average interval and event frequency are two sides of the same measurement. A shorter mean time between events indicates more frequent occurrences. A longer mean time between events indicates less frequent occurrences. In reliability engineering, a longer average gap between failures is usually desirable. In customer purchasing analysis, a shorter average gap between purchases might indicate stronger engagement. In emergency response, the interpretation depends on whether the event is positive, neutral, or negative.

Scenario Total Time Event Count Mean Time Between Events Interpretation
Factory stoppages 120 hours 6 20 hours On average, one stoppage occurs every 20 operating hours.
Website orders 10 hours 200 0.05 hours That is about 3 minutes between orders.
IT alerts 24 hours 48 0.5 hours One alert arrives about every 30 minutes.
Patient arrivals 6 hours 18 0.33 hours Roughly one arrival every 20 minutes.

When to Use Total Time Divided by Events

The total-time method is best when you know the complete observation window and the total number of events but do not have each exact timestamp or interval. This often happens in dashboard reporting, executive summaries, historical log reviews, and monitoring systems where the top-line metrics are easier to access than raw records.

For example, suppose a help desk receives 72 incident escalations in a 12-hour shift. Dividing 12 hours by 72 gives 0.1667 hours, which converts to approximately 10 minutes between events. This gives managers an immediate sense of cadence. However, it does not reveal whether incidents arrived steadily or in bursts. That is why the total-time method is excellent for summary interpretation, but not always sufficient for queuing or volatility analysis.

When to Use a List of Actual Intervals

If you have exact intervals between events, averaging them directly often gives richer insight. It allows you to calculate not only the mean, but also the median, shortest interval, longest interval, and spread. These complementary statistics are useful because event timing is rarely perfectly uniform in real-world systems.

Consider the interval set 5, 6, 7, 8, and 34 minutes. The average is 12 minutes, but most intervals are actually much shorter than that. The large 34-minute gap pulls the mean upward. In that case, the median interval of 7 minutes better reflects the typical experience, while the mean still captures the overall arithmetic average. This is one reason premium calculators should show multiple summary values, not just the mean.

Common Business and Technical Applications

  • Reliability and maintenance: Estimate average operating time between failures, faults, stoppages, or service calls.
  • Customer analytics: Measure average time between purchases, logins, renewals, or support interactions.
  • Operations management: Understand arrival intervals, inspection cadence, production defects, or shipment events.
  • IT and DevOps: Track alerts, incidents, failed jobs, or error bursts over a monitoring window.
  • Healthcare and public systems: Examine patient arrivals, dispatches, inspections, or reportable events.
  • Scientific research: Quantify recurring observations in controlled experiments or field studies.

Why Unit Consistency Matters

One of the most frequent mistakes when people calculate mean times between events is mixing units. If your total observation time is in hours and your intervals are in minutes, the final result can become misleading unless you standardize the measurement first. Always choose one unit system before calculating. Minutes are often convenient for high-frequency events, while hours or days are better for slower processes.

This is especially important when converting the average interval to an event rate. If the mean interval is 20 minutes, the event rate is 1 event per 20 minutes, or 0.05 events per minute, or 3 events per hour. All are mathematically consistent, but the most helpful expression depends on your audience.

Mean Interval Equivalent Rate Best Use Case
30 seconds 2 events per minute High-frequency sensors, APIs, clickstreams
15 minutes 4 events per hour Tickets, alerts, arrivals, call centers
8 hours 3 events per day Maintenance tasks, workflow milestones
5 days 0.2 events per day Renewals, failures, low-volume operations

Mean Versus Median for Event Timing

The mean is the arithmetic average, while the median is the midpoint after sorting intervals. If your event timing is fairly stable, the mean and median may be close. If your intervals are skewed or bursty, the mean can be pulled by very large or very small values. In those cases, comparing the two gives immediate insight into variability.

For operational reporting, it is often smart to publish both metrics. The mean supports aggregate planning and aligns neatly with rate calculations. The median supports practical expectations and reduces distortion from outliers. Together, they provide a more complete understanding of timing behavior.

What the Metric Does and Does Not Tell You

Mean time between events is powerful, but it is still a summary metric. It tells you the average separation between occurrences, not the exact pattern, cause, or predictability of future events. If your system is highly variable, the average alone can hide important spikes and lulls.

That is why analysts frequently pair this metric with:

  • Median interval
  • Minimum and maximum interval
  • Standard deviation or variance
  • Time-series charts
  • Percentiles, such as the 90th percentile interval

A chart of intervals often reveals patterns the mean cannot. You may discover seasonal bursts, shift-related clustering, machine warm-up effects, or maintenance windows that create long gaps followed by rapid event accumulation.

How to Improve Accuracy When Calculating Mean Times Between Events

  • Use a clearly defined observation period with a known start and end time.
  • Remove duplicate records or false positives before counting events.
  • Standardize time units before doing any arithmetic.
  • Decide whether to include zero-length or near-simultaneous intervals.
  • Check for missing timestamps, since gaps in logging distort averages.
  • Compare mean and median to assess skewness.
  • Use charts and interval summaries when the pattern may be bursty.

Reliability Context: Not the Same as MTBF, but Related

People often confuse “mean time between events” with “mean time between failures” or MTBF. MTBF is a specialized reliability metric focused specifically on failures in repairable systems. Mean time between events is broader. The event can be a failure, but it can also be an alert, purchase, request, shipment, or observation. In other words, MTBF is one domain-specific application within the broader family of average interval metrics.

If you are working in engineering, quality, or safety, you may want to review public guidance from institutions such as the National Institute of Standards and Technology, which frequently publishes technical materials on measurement, data quality, and system evaluation. For transportation, operations, and infrastructure data methods, the Bureau of Transportation Statistics offers useful public datasets and methodological context. Academic users may also benefit from reliability and queueing resources hosted by universities such as MIT OpenCourseWare.

Practical Example: Calculating the Average Time Between Support Tickets

Imagine a team tracks incoming critical support tickets over a 9-hour period and records 27 tickets. The simple mean time between events is 9 ÷ 27 = 0.333 hours, or 20 minutes. If the actual intervals are available, the team may discover a median of 12 minutes, a minimum of 1 minute, and a maximum of 65 minutes. This paints a much clearer operational picture. The average says the pace is 20 minutes between tickets overall, but the median indicates that most of the day feels faster than that, while a few long quiet periods increase the mean.

This distinction matters for staffing. If you only use the average, you may underestimate short-term bursts. If you only use the median, you may ignore the impact of slower stretches on total daily throughput. The best practice is to calculate the mean, inspect the interval distribution, and view the graph before making scheduling or capacity decisions.

SEO-Friendly Takeaway: The Best Way to Calculate Mean Times Between Events

The best way to calculate mean times between events is to begin with clear event definitions, consistent time units, and reliable data. If all you have is total observation time and event count, divide total time by events. If you have the actual intervals, average them directly and also review the median, minimum, maximum, and charted pattern. This gives you a complete and decision-ready view of event timing.

Whether you are analyzing machine failures, customer activity, website events, support requests, or research observations, the metric helps convert raw logs into meaningful timing intelligence. A good calculator does more than return a single number. It helps you interpret cadence, compare periods, visualize irregularity, and convert average intervals into practical rates.

Leave a Reply

Your email address will not be published. Required fields are marked *